prepareenv() {
############################################################################
# #
# Are we running the right shell? #
# #
############################################################################
if [ ! "$BASH" ]; then
exiterror "BASH environment variable is not set. You're probably running the wrong shell."
fi
if [ -z "${BASH_VERSION}" ]; then
exiterror "Not running BASH shell."
fi
############################################################################
# #
# Trap on emergency exit #
# #
############################################################################
trap "exiterror 'Build process interrupted'" SIGINT SIGTERM SIGKILL SIGSTOP SIGQUIT
############################################################################
# #
# Resetting our nice level #
# #
############################################################################
echo -ne "Resetting our nice level to $NICE" | tee -a $LOGFILE
renice $NICE $$ > /dev/null
if [ `nice` != "$NICE" ]; then
beautify message FAIL
exiterror "Failed to set correct nice level"
else
beautify message DONE
fi
############################################################################
# #
# Checking if running as root user #
# #
############################################################################
echo -ne "Checking if we're running as root user" | tee -a $LOGFILE
if [ `id -u` != 0 ]; then
beautify message FAIL
exiterror "Not building as root"
else
beautify message DONE
fi
############################################################################
# #
# Checking for necessary temporary space #
# #
############################################################################
echo -ne "Checking for necessary space on disk $BASE_DEV" | tee -a $LOGFILE
BASE_DEV=`df -P -k $BASEDIR | tail -n 1 | awk '{ print $1 }'`
BASE_ASPACE=`df -P -k $BASEDIR | tail -n 1 | awk '{ print $4 }'`
if (( 2048000 > $BASE_ASPACE )); then
BASE_USPACE=`du -skx $BASEDIR | awk '{print $1}'`
if (( 2048000 - $BASE_USPACE > $BASE_ASPACE )); then
beautify message FAIL
exiterror "Not enough temporary space available, need at least 2GB on $BASE_DEV"
fi
else
beautify message DONE
fi
############################################################################
# #
# Building Linux From Scratch system #
# #
############################################################################
# Set umask
umask 022
# Set LFS Directory
LFS=$BASEDIR/build
# Check /tools symlink
if [ -h /tools ]; then
rm -f /tools
fi
if [ ! -a /tools ]; then
ln -s $BASEDIR/build/tools /
fi
if [ ! -h /tools ]; then
exiterror "Could not create /tools symbolic link."
fi
# Setup environment
set +h
LC_ALL=POSIX
if [ -z $MAKETUNING ]; then
MAKETUNING="-j6"
fi
export LFS LC_ALL CFLAGS CXXFLAGS MAKETUNING
unset CC CXX CPP LD_LIBRARY_PATH LD_PRELOAD
# Make some extra directories
mkdir -p $BASEDIR/build/{tools,etc,usr/src} 2>/dev/null
mkdir -p $BASEDIR/build/{dev/{shm,pts},proc,sys}
mkdir -p $BASEDIR/{cache,ccache} 2>/dev/null
mkdir -p $BASEDIR/build/usr/src/{cache,config,doc,html,langs,lfs,log,src,ccache}
mknod -m 600 $BASEDIR/build/dev/console c 5 1 2>/dev/null
mknod -m 666 $BASEDIR/build/dev/null c 1 3 2>/dev/null
# Make all sources and proc available under lfs build
mount --bind /dev $BASEDIR/build/dev
mount --bind /dev/pts $BASEDIR/build/dev/pts
mount --bind /dev/shm $BASEDIR/build/dev/shm
mount --bind /proc $BASEDIR/build/proc
mount --bind /sys $BASEDIR/build/sys
mount --bind $BASEDIR/cache $BASEDIR/build/usr/src/cache
mount --bind $BASEDIR/ccache $BASEDIR/build/usr/src/ccache
mount --bind $BASEDIR/config $BASEDIR/build/usr/src/config
mount --bind $BASEDIR/doc $BASEDIR/build/usr/src/doc
mount --bind $BASEDIR/html $BASEDIR/build/usr/src/html
mount --bind $BASEDIR/langs $BASEDIR/build/usr/src/langs
mount --bind $BASEDIR/lfs $BASEDIR/build/usr/src/lfs
mount --bind $BASEDIR/log $BASEDIR/build/usr/src/log
mount --bind $BASEDIR/src $BASEDIR/build/usr/src/src
# This is a temporary hack!!!
if [ ! -f /tools/bin/hostname ]; then
cp -f /bin/hostname /tools/bin/hostname 2>/dev/null
fi
# Run LFS static binary creation scripts one by one
export CCACHE_DIR=$BASEDIR/ccache
export CCACHE_COMPRESS=1
export CCACHE_HASHDIR=1
# Remove pre-install list of installed files in case user erase some files before rebuild
rm -f $BASEDIR/build/usr/src/lsalr 2>/dev/null
}
